After couple of weeks, the TPMS light showed up again.Nov 30, 2022 · The Tire Pressure Light warns that one or more of your tires have air pressure 25% lower than recommended. The TPMS Light warns there is a problem with the tire pressure monitoring system. Cars and trucks with just one light will have a blinking light when there is a system problem and a solid light when there is a tire pressure problem.

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S)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S) Monitors the tire pressure while you are driving. U.S. models only If your vehicle's tire pressure becomes significantly low, or if there is a problem with the TPMS or the compact spare tire is installed, the indicator blinks for about one minute, and then stays on.Honda Civic 2009, TPMS Sensor Service Kit with Aluminum Valve Stem by Standard®. 4 Pieces. When the tire pressure is between 18 and 25% (depending on the model and tire combination) below the recommended number specified on the driver's doorjamb sticker, this indication (a tire cross-section with an exclamation point in the center) lights up. You only need to fix the tire, set the pressure appropriately and then recalibrate the TPMS in the infotainment. The TPMS on the Civic uses wheel speed to determine if 1-3 wheels has lost air and sound resonance to know if all 4 have lost air. The TPMS sensors for 2009-2011 CR-Vs also fit Accord … choppy long hairstyleskantime ice Set your tire pressure with an accurate gauge. Turn the car to the ON position. Press and hold the TPMS switch on the dash to the left of the steering wheel for 3 seconds. When the calibration successfully begins, the TPMS light on the dash blinks twice. Drive the car 26 MPH or faster in a straight line and verify the light goes out. mgm holiday gift points value stereo broke power windows stopped working dome light comes on Accord brake problems Civic transmission failure engine complaint electrical issue heater complaint transmission complaint paint ...Investigations 5.
